The meaning of sculpture suggests a journey through different aspects of sculptural practice, both modern and contemporary as well as ancestral, from the perspective of David Bestu, a key figure in contemporary Spanish art. Through seven different chapters, Bestu narrates how sculpture has undergone a great transformation in the 21st century with the application of new techniques and the emergence of new imaginaries, and highlights the links that exist between the first expressions of the sculptural impulse and the most contemporary.
